Kalippaattakkaaran: Toy Maker offers a contemplative dive into the life of a young toymaker navigating through loss and mortality. The film's tone is reflective, almost melancholic, creating an atmosphere that lingers long after the credits roll. The pacing feels deliberate, allowing the audience to sit with the emotions and themes of separation and acceptance. Practical effects are subtly utilized, enhancing the handmade charm of the toys while mirroring the fragility of life. The performances are raw and heartfelt, grounding the narrative in a relatable human experience. What stands out here is how it approaches heavy themes with a gentle touch, making it distinct in the landscape of drama films. It’s definitely one you could ponder over for days.
